Job Summary

Build and optimize topology-aware collective communication algorithms for Intel’s AI accelerator hardware fabric. Own the design and implementation of collective operations (all-reduce, all-gather, reduce-scatter, point-to-point) tuned to interconnect bandwidth/latency, and develop the transport layer across tray/rack/pod. Profile multi-node performance to close the gap to fabric peak, and co-design with hardware and multi-node runtime teams for partitioning, overlap, and scheduling while ensuring correctness and numerical determinism.

Key Responsibilities

  • •Design and implement collective algorithms tuned to interconnect topology and bandwidth/latency profile.
  • •Build a topology-aware transport layer across tray/rack/pod interconnects.
  • •Optimize end-to-end collective performance across multi-node pods by profiling and eliminating bottlenecks.
  • •Co-design with hardware on interconnect features and with multi-node runtime on partitioning, overlap, and scheduling.
  • •Own correctness and numerical determinism of reductions across scale-out.

Key Requirements

  • •5+ years building AI/Systems/HPC software in C++ with strong concurrency and lock-free design.
  • •Hands-on experience with collective libraries (e.g., NCCL/MPI) or scale-out communication.
  • •Knowledge of communication patterns behind tensor, pipeline, and expert parallelism and how they map to collectives and underlying fabric.
  • •Performance engineering experience including profiling, bandwidth/latency tuning, and roofline reasoning.
  • •Nice to have: experience with RDMA/InfiniBand/RoCE, GPUDirect-style transfers, or comparable fabric technologies.
